WebWRNC offers weekend beginner wildlife rehabilitation classes throughout North Carolina. If you are interested in hosting a class, contact Jean Chamberlain at [email protected]. The host is responsible for obtaining a site and signing up the participants (typically 12 or more). WRNC provides the instructors and course materials. Located in Durham, North Carolina, the Animal Behavior Institute offers a wildlife rehabilitation course that covers a number of subjects like environmental education & outreach, principals of wildlife rehabilitation, animal enrichment, wildlife management, animal training and several other areas vital to animal rehabilitation.
